@chestnutlabs/gcode-preview-vue

Thin Vue 3 integration for the Chestnut Labs G-code viewer: parse .gcode / .gcode.3mf off the main thread, render an interactive Three.js toolpath (layers, scrub, per-file build plates, honest live progress), and never block your UI. This package is glue only — the engine lives in @chestnutlabs/gcode-parser, @chestnutlabs/gcode-renderer-three, and @chestnutlabs/toolpath-core (design: DD-007).

npm install @chestnutlabs/gcode-preview-vue three

(three is a peerDependency of the renderer, supported range ^0.178.0 — npm ≥ 7 installs it automatically; pnpm/yarn users add it explicitly. See the support policy.)

Two adoption levels, one implementation (the component is a shell over the composable):

Ready-to-use component

<script setup lang="ts">
import { GcodePreview } from '@chestnutlabs/gcode-preview-vue';
import { shallowRef } from 'vue';

const file = shallowRef<File | null>(null);
</script>

<template>
  <input type="file" accept=".gcode,.3mf" @change="file = ($event.target as HTMLInputElement).files?.[0] ?? null" />
  <div style="height: 70vh">
    <GcodePreview :source="file" @ready="(s) => console.log(`${s.segments} segments`)" />
  </div>
</template>

That is a complete viewer. The full surface is optional props with sensible defaults:

Prop Purpose
source Uint8Array | ArrayBuffer | File — changing it re-parses
parse-options wire options (limits, dialects, containers, plate selection)
build-volume consumer-configured plate — wins over file-discovered geometry; discovery is then emitted, not applied
quality 'auto' | 'lines' | 'tubes'
color-mode single / by-tool / by-feature (feature coloring is capability-gated — listen for error)
layer-range / scrub / show-travel clipping controls
progress a DD-006 ProgressObservation — drives the honest live-progress overlay (marker for byte-exact, uncertainty band for approximate, gray when stale)
create-worker worker factory escape hatch (see below)

Emits: ready, parse-error, parse-cancelled, parse-progress, build-complete, quality-fallback, machine-geometry-mismatch, machine-geometry-discovered, progress-presentation-changed, disclosure, error. The underlying handle is exposed for template refs (ref.preview).

Headless composable (build your own controls)

import { useGcodePreview } from '@chestnutlabs/gcode-preview-vue';

const preview = useGcodePreview();          // in setup(); auto-disposes with the scope
// bind: <canvas :ref="(el) => (preview.canvasRef.value = el as HTMLCanvasElement)" />
await preview.parse(bytes);                 // worker parse + progressive preview
preview.controls.setLayerRange(0, 42);      // scrub / colors / quality / bed / frame ...
preview.observeProgress(obs);               // DD-006 live progress (tick ~1 Hz for staleness)
preview.state;                              // shallow read-only reactive summaries
preview.raw.session; preview.raw.renderer();// escape hatches (non-reactive)

The composable owns the sharp edges: dispose-on-unmount/HMR, SSR-import safety, canvas resize (ResizeObserver + fallback), and a strict reactivity boundary (toolpath buffers are never proxied).

Workers: default and custom (both first-class)

Default (zero setup): the batteries worker — all supported slicer/firmware dialect adapters plus .gcode.3mf container support — is created automatically via the bundler-native new Worker(new URL(...)) pattern. Vite resolves this out of the box (this path is exercised by the repo's Vite demo and consumer fixture).

Custom (smaller builds / custom adapters / strict CSP / other bundlers):

useGcodePreview({
  createWorker: () => new Worker(new URL('@chestnutlabs/gcode-parser/dist/worker-slim.js', import.meta.url), { type: 'module' })
});
// or your own worker built with createWorkerHandler(...) — see the parser package docs

Linked-workspace development note: Vite consumers using file: links should add every @chestnutlabs/* package the worker pulls in to optimizeDeps.exclude (installed tarballs/registry packages need no configuration).

Capability honesty

Everything the engine reports as inferred/approximated/unavailable stays that way at this layer: feature coloring refuses rather than fabricates, live progress shows a band instead of a fake-precise marker, and decimation is disclosed via the disclosure emit — surface it.

Support

.gcode (Marlin/Klipper/RepRap-flavor; PrusaSlicer, Orca/Bambu, Cura annotations), .gcode.3mf (sliced-plate export; multi-plate via parse-options.plate), per-file build plates, multi-tool/AMS color, object exclusion, arcs. See the repository's docs/compatibility/dialects-and-containers.md for the evidence-dated matrix and docs/reference/progress-signal-contract.md for the live-progress contract.
